Diversified Energy Company Plc is listed in the Crude Petroleum & Natural Gs sector of the London Stock Exchange with ticker DEC. The last closing price for Diversified Energy was 1,095p. Over the last year, Diversified Energy shares have traded in a share price range of 822.50p to 1,930.00p.

Diversified Energy currently has 47,530,929 shares in issue. The market capitalisation of Diversified Energy is £528.07 million. Diversified Energy has a price to earnings ratio (PE ratio) of 0.70.

(WV News) - Rusty Hutson could choose to do business anywhere he wants.Hutson, the co-founder and CEO of Diversified Energy, has remained committed to directing dollars and employment opportunities to his native West Virginia, even as his company continues to expand its footprint across a multi-state area."We started the company in West Virginia and we grew the company for several years exclusively in West Virginia," he said. "I'm from there; it's still part of me and my family still lives there. We've always wanted the company to be a big supporter of the area - bringing jobs and economic development."HutsonIn February 2023, a subsidiary of Diversified Energy, Next LVL Energy, opened new offices in Bridgeport. The facility serves as the base of operations for the company's well-plugging efforts, as well as an employee training facility."We could have headquartered that plugging business anywhere - because we work in Ohio, we work in Pennsylvania and we work in West Virginia," Hutson said. "But it was a no-brainer for me to bring it to West Virginia."Diversified Energy has carved out a unique space for itself within the oil and gas industry. The company is now the largest owner of natural gas wells in the county, but it doesn't drill wells.Instead, the company acquires mature, low-producing wells already in operation and works to maximize their late-stage efficiency before retirement."What people fail to realize is that production - which is very stable, has a long life and a very low decline - is estimated to be somewhere between 10 and 15% of the total production in the country," Hutson said. "These guys who are drilling and drilling those shale wells, that production has steep declines year-over-year. They're having to drill continuously to keep that production flat to growing. This is stable and it's needed."Environmental protection and reducing emissions are a core component of Diversified's business philosophy."It's the right thing to do for the environment and for the country," Huston said. "We made the conscience decision that we're going to do this and do it right ... We're doing all the right things from a sustainability perspective to make sure that our production is safe, very low-to-no emissions and making sure it's responsibly produced throughout our footprint."The company is already "way ahead" of its ambitious goal of reducing its overall greenhouse gas emissions to 1 to 2% by 2040, Hutson said."The progress has come a lot quicker than we anticipated," he said. "As you see our 2023 numbers come out, you'll see that we're several years ahead of the goals that we set."Next LVL Energy, a subsidiary of Diversified Energy, retires around 400 oil wells per year, according to Diversified co-founder and CEO Rusty Hutson.The operations of Next LVL Energy also play into the company's sustainability mission by making sure its assets are responsibly and sustainably retired permanently."We're retiring more wells on an annual basis than anybody else," he said. "400 a year - 200 of them this year were our own; almost 200 for the state of West Virginia, the state of Ohio and a few in Pennsylvania."There are more than 6,000 documented orphaned or abandoned wells in the state, and thousands more are estimated to exist that are not yet documented.
